Dino Prizmic enters this Croatia Open second-round clay-court matchup with clear momentum as the higher-ranked Croatian prospect, fresh off a dominant first-round win over Vit Kopriva in Umag. Home-soil advantage and strong recent Challenger success bolster his position against Alex Molcan, a Slovakian veteran ranked around No. 101 who has posted solid results including a Munich semifinal run this season. Their limited head-to-head favors Prizmic from a 2023 encounter, though Molcan's experience and recent form on the surface create realistic competitive balance on the slow red dirt. Schedule rest, surface preference, and any late fitness updates will further shape the outcome in this ATP 250 event.

This market will resolve to 'Dino Prizmic' if Dino Prizmic advances against Alex Molcan.
This market will resolve to 'Alex Molcan' if Alex Molcan advances against Dino Prizmic.
If the match is canceled (not played at all), ends in a tie, or is delayed beyond 7 days from the scheduled date without a winner determined, this market will resolve to 50-50.
If the match begins but is not completed, and one player advances due to the opponent's retirement, default, or disqualification, this market will resolve to the player who advances.
If the match ends in a walkover (player withdraws before the start and the other advances automatically), this market will resolve to 50-50.
The primary resolution source will be official information from the ATP Tour. A consensus of credible reporting may also be used.
